Jurgen Klopp has refused to rule Sadio Mane out of the first Premier League match of the season, despite the Senegalese winger not yet being back at Melwood for training.

Mane will miss the Community Shield fixture against Manchester City on Sunday, only returning after the Africa Cup of Nations for pre-season on Monday, just four days before the first match of the new campaign at Anfield.

It had been assumed that Mane would therefore miss out against Norwich City next Friday, but it seems that is not necessarily the case.

Speaking to Sky Sports, Klopp said: “Sadio had 16 days off, he will be in a good shape. He doesn’t drink, he doesn’t eat too much, he had a training programme.

“Maybe after 10 days probably he started with a little bit of running, so I think he will be fine. But we have to see.”

Whether Mane starts or is perhaps named on the bench remains to be seen, but the latter is the more likely scenario. Having him on the pitch for a few minutes, though, would be a big boost.

Given the lack of other options in the forward line, particularly on the left-hand side, getting Mane back to his peak condition and keeping him fit for the season will be a hugely important task.
